A few values are give below: Concrete/concrete 0.4 Steel (plain, unrusted)/cast concrete 0.1 Steel (plain, unrusted)/trowelled concrete 0.5 The higher the value of the coefficient of friction, the less is the possibility of slipping: the smaller the value, the greater the danger. The static friction coefficient (m) between two solid surfaces is defined as the ratio of the tangential force (F) required to produce sliding divided by the normal force between the surfaces (N)m = F /N . The latest edition of PCA's Concrete Masonry Handbook, Appendix A, gives a precast concrete-to-concrete masonry friction coefficient of 0.4 based on a safety factor of two.
